Why These Are the Top Audi Repair Auto Repair Shops in Watson

** The Audi repair market for residents of Watson, Missouri, is effectively part of the larger Kansas City metropolitan area's ecosystem. The market is robust and competitive, characterized by a healthy mix of dealerships and high-quality independent specialists. The average quality of independent shops is high, as the complexity of German automobiles demands a greater level of expertise, filtering out less capable general repair shops. Competition is strong among the top-tier independents, who compete on technical proficiency, customer service, and pricing—typically offering rates 30-50% lower than dealerships while often providing more personalized service. Typical pricing for an independent specialist ranges from $120-$180 per hour for labor. For reference, a standard service (e.g., oil change, inspection) may cost $200-$400, while more complex jobs like DSG service or turbocharger replacement can run from $1,500 to $5,000+ depending on the model and parts.
